What Is Tokenization?

Tokenization is the practice of representing ownership of real or digital assets as tokens on a blockchain. These tokens act like digital certificates of ownership, offering secure, traceable, and transferable proof of value.

There are two main types of tokens:

  • Fungible tokens – interchangeable assets such as currencies, stocks, or commodities.

     
  • Non-fungible tokens (NFTs) – unique tokens representing ownership of distinct assets such as artwork, music rights, or property deeds.

     

For instance, consider a $50 million commercial property. Traditionally, only institutional investors could afford it. With tokenization, the property can be split into 50,000 tokens worth $1,000 each, enabling individual investors worldwide to own a fraction of the building. This opens markets that were previously limited to a privileged few.


Why Tokenization Matters for Asset Management

1. Fractional Ownership

High-value assets like real estate, fine art, or private equity are typically inaccessible to everyday investors. Tokenization allows these assets to be divided into small, affordable units, giving more people a chance to participate.

2. Liquidity for Illiquid Assets

Markets like real estate or collectibles are notoriously illiquid. Tokenization creates tradable digital representations of such assets, allowing for easier entry and exit through secondary markets.

3. Transparency and Security

Because blockchain records every transaction, ownership is verifiable, secure, and tamper-proof. This level of transparency reduces fraud and builds investor confidence.

4. Cost Efficiency

Traditional asset transfers require multiple intermediaries, contracts, and processing times. Tokenization reduces reliance on middlemen, enabling faster, more cost-effective transactions.

5. Global Accessibility

Investors no longer need to be bound by geography. With a smartphone and an internet connection, anyone can purchase tokenized shares of assets via fintech apps.


How Fintech Apps Bring Tokenization to Users

Fintech apps serve as the interface that bridges tokenization with mainstream adoption. While blockchain provides the foundation, it is fintech applications that deliver a seamless, user-friendly experience.

Key Features of Tokenized Asset Management in Apps:

  1. Asset Tokenization Platforms – Asset issuers can list and tokenize real-world assets.

     
  2. Integrated Digital Wallets – Investors securely store and manage their tokenized assets.

     
  3. Marketplaces – Platforms allow tokenized assets to be bought, sold, or traded in real time.

     
  4. Smart Contracts – Automate compliance, dividend distribution, and voting rights.

     
  5. Regulatory Compliance Modules – Features like KYC and AML ensure transactions meet legal standards.

     

By combining these features, fintech apps democratize access to investment opportunities once reserved for wealthy individuals and institutions.


Real-World Applications of Tokenization

  1. Real Estate – Tokenization makes it possible for investors to buy fractions of commercial or residential properties. Platforms already exist where users can invest in global real estate portfolios.

     
  2. Art and Collectibles – Iconic paintings, luxury watches, and rare cars are now tokenized, allowing enthusiasts and small investors to own a piece of history.

     
  3. Private Equity and Startups – Startups are raising funds through equity tokens, enabling them to attract global backers outside of traditional venture capital networks.

     
  4. Commodities – Assets like gold, silver, and even carbon credits are being tokenized, providing investors with a more flexible and accessible way to trade.

Challenges and Limitations

  1. Regulation Uncertainty
    Tokenized assets often fall into a gray area of financial regulation. Governments worldwide are still developing frameworks, making compliance complex.

     
  2. Technology Complexity
    Building tokenization-enabled apps requires advanced blockchain expertise and security measures. Without the right technical foundation, platforms can face vulnerabilities.

     
  3. Investor Awareness
    Many people remain unfamiliar with tokenization. Educating users and overcoming skepticism is essential.

     
  4. Cybersecurity Risks
    Although blockchain itself is secure, fintech apps and exchanges may be targeted by hackers, requiring robust security systems.


The Future of Tokenized Asset Management

The tokenization market is projected to grow into the trillions by 2030. As the industry matures, several trends will shape its future:

  • Institutional Integration – Banks and large asset managers are expected to embrace tokenized asset offerings.

     
  • DeFi Expansion – Tokenized assets may be integrated into decentralized finance for lending, borrowing, and yield generation.

     
  • Global Standards – Unified regulatory frameworks will allow seamless international trading.

     
  • Retail Mass Adoption – Millions of everyday investors will access tokenized markets through fintech apps.
